Through songs and poems they learn to enjoy language; they learn to play together, hear stories, see puppet shows, bake bread, make soup, model beeswax and build houses out of boxes, sheets and boards. To become fully engaged in such work is the child's best preparation for life. It builds powers of concentration, interest, and a lifelong love of learning.

Field Trips
Each class ventures beyond the familiarity of home with an annual Class Trip, tied to the year's curriculum. Students have traveled to Yosemite, Death Valley, and Gold Country, as well as to working farms, ropes courses, and river trips.
